SSL File and Delete Button
I am working on BIG-IP 10.2.4. I have a little mystery. I am logged in as admin and I don't see a delete option button to delete ssl files.
Any suggestions?

The delete button on most of the pages will be at the bottom of the table, rather than the top where the Create/Import buttons are. Are you able to see it at the bottom of the SSL file list page?

If you need to do a delete, and want to go through the CLI, SOL5462 may prove helpful. Haven't done it before, but it shows the command necessary for deleting SSL certs and keys through TMSH.

Based on your version, you may be running into the issue outlined in SOL12912: The BIG-IP Configuration utility does not allow SSL certificate deletion on VIPRION systems

this seem to work the best to remove the ssl cert and key via the command line.
clsh rm /config/ssl/ssl.crt/ clsh rm /config/ssl/ssl.key/
